A review of the national development plans with an emphasis on the sixth plan
and compare them with benchmark indexes related to Islamic economics

In the contemporary world with tremendous scientific and technological advances, globalization and economic effects of high-growth industrial and postindustrial emerging powers, which account for nearly half the world's population, and global warming, the growth of legal and illegal immigrants, the designing and implementing development plans have been made increasingly necessary.
About 70 years have passed since the formulation of the first development plan in Iran, but Iran is still underdeveloped. Particularly, since Iran belongs to developing countries as well as single-product and resource-rich countries, planning is necessary.
In this paper, five post-Islamic Revolution development plans that their implementation was approved, are reviewed briefly. The sixth plan of the Islamic Republic is compared to criteria of the core values and essence of the teachings of Islamic economics by content analysis.
This paper uses documentary-library data, comparative descriptive-analytical methodology and content analysis, and provides suggestions at the end of the article |
